Output ecc0f021858cc49ef32fb3a22c1dff2e756c8a55b74f9452e2f4101a2f02b3aa:0

value
56875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9bf1b8e55b26e077529d24616249e11f78a58fc OP_EQUAL
address
3QTZ7hd2xkPw28HhNyrDWdsrQDzmWxc4bb
transaction
ecc0f021858cc49ef32fb3a22c1dff2e756c8a55b74f9452e2f4101a2f02b3aa
confirmations
37675
spent
true